%X In this paper is described the use of time-lapse movie photography to monitor the Muddy Creek landslide near Paonia, Colorado, during a 7-week period in the spring of 1986. Problems encountered in installation and operation of the equipment are discussed, and improvements in techniques and camera equipment are suggested.
